Definition

The House Ways and Means Committee is a crucial committee in the U.S. House of Representatives responsible for overseeing matters related to taxation, revenue generation, and social welfare programs. It plays a significant role in shaping fiscal policy and has the power to draft tax legislation, making it one of the most influential committees in Congress.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. The House Ways and Means Committee is the oldest committee in Congress, established in 1789.
  2. This committee has exclusive jurisdiction over tax-related legislation, meaning only it can introduce tax bills in the House.
  3. Members of the Ways and Means Committee play a key role in crafting major legislation such as Social Security, Medicare, and Medicaid.
  4. The committee holds hearings to evaluate proposed changes to tax laws and assesses their impact on the economy and different social groups.
  5. The chair of the Ways and Means Committee is considered one of the most powerful positions in Congress due to the influence over federal revenue and spending policies.

Review Questions

  • How does the House Ways and Means Committee influence fiscal policy in the United States?
    • The House Ways and Means Committee influences fiscal policy by having exclusive authority to draft tax legislation. Its decisions directly impact revenue generation for the federal government, affecting funding for various programs. By evaluating proposed tax changes and their implications, this committee plays a critical role in shaping the economic landscape of the country.
  • Discuss the relationship between the House Ways and Means Committee and other congressional committees like the Appropriations Committee.
    • The House Ways and Means Committee works closely with other congressional committees such as the Appropriations Committee. While Ways and Means focuses on generating revenue through taxation, Appropriations determines how those funds are allocated. This collaboration ensures that fiscal policies created by Ways and Means align with budgetary constraints established by Appropriations, allowing for effective governance.
  • Evaluate the significance of the House Ways and Means Committee's jurisdiction over tax legislation in shaping social welfare programs.
    • The jurisdiction of the House Ways and Means Committee over tax legislation is vital in shaping social welfare programs like Social Security and Medicaid. By controlling tax policy, the committee determines how these programs are funded and their sustainability. This authority allows members to influence not only fiscal measures but also broader social policies that affect millions of Americans, highlighting its critical role in both economic management and social equity.
